Main Page   Class Hierarchy   Alphabetical List   Compound List   File List   Compound Members   File Members   Related Pages  

ACE_MT_MEM_IO::Channel Struct Reference

#include <MEM_IO.h>

Collaboration diagram for ACE_MT_MEM_IO::Channel:

Collaboration graph
[legend]
List of all members.

Public Attributes

ACE_SYNCH_PROCESS_SEMAPHORE * sema_
ACE_SYNCH_PROCESS_MUTEX * lock_
Simple_Queue queue_

Member Data Documentation

ACE_SYNCH_PROCESS_MUTEX* ACE_MT_MEM_IO::Channel::lock_
 

Definition at line 99 of file MEM_IO.h.

Referenced by ACE_MT_MEM_IO::ACE_MT_MEM_IO, and ACE_MT_MEM_IO::~ACE_MT_MEM_IO.

Simple_Queue ACE_MT_MEM_IO::Channel::queue_
 

Definition at line 100 of file MEM_IO.h.

Referenced by ACE_MT_MEM_IO::init, ACE_MT_MEM_IO::recv_buf, and ACE_MT_MEM_IO::send_buf.

ACE_SYNCH_PROCESS_SEMAPHORE* ACE_MT_MEM_IO::Channel::sema_
 

Definition at line 98 of file MEM_IO.h.

Referenced by ACE_MT_MEM_IO::ACE_MT_MEM_IO, ACE_MT_MEM_IO::recv_buf, ACE_MT_MEM_IO::send_buf, and ACE_MT_MEM_IO::~ACE_MT_MEM_IO.


The documentation for this struct was generated from the following file:
Generated on Mon Jun 16 12:50:48 2003 for ACE by doxygen1.2.14 written by Dimitri van Heesch, © 1997-2002